Output ade20fc45202b33de26036b481c029609d729151be4a84249ac4ecf49bfab1a0:0

value
23583588
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e95b1c12d33fad37b13a00c150a266b64142699 OP_EQUAL
address
37Pw9PBdwHYRqnQrSy4T35Tr8upMrVixJC
transaction
ade20fc45202b33de26036b481c029609d729151be4a84249ac4ecf49bfab1a0
spent
true